Understanding Non-Owner Car Insurance

Non-owner car insurance, a type of auto insurance policy, provides liability coverage for individuals who do not own a vehicle but may occasionally drive borrowed or rented cars. This type of insurance is beneficial for individuals who frequently use vehicles that they do not own, such as those who rely on car-sharing services or regularly borrow cars from friends or family.

Non-owner car insurance typically covers bodily injury and property damage liability, which can help protect the policyholder in the event of an accident where they are at fault. It is essential to note that non-owner car insurance does not usually provide coverage for physical damage to the vehicle being driven, as this is typically the responsibility of the vehicle owner's insurance policy.

Additionally, non-owner car insurance is usually more affordable than traditional car insurance policies since it offers limited coverage. Overall, non-owner car insurance is a valuable option for individuals who do not own a vehicle but require liability coverage when driving borrowed or rented cars.

Requirements for Non-Owner Coverage

When considering non-owner car insurance, individuals should be aware of the specific requirements that need to be met in order to obtain this type of coverage. In Juneau, AK, as in many other locations, the main requirement for non-owner car insurance is that the individual must not own a vehicle. This type of insurance is designed for individuals who frequently drive vehicles that they do not own, such as rental cars or a friend's car.

Additionally, most insurance companies require the individual to have a valid driver's license and a good driving record. The driver's license should be up to date and not suspended or revoked. Insurance providers may also consider the individual's driving history to assess their risk level. It's essential to provide accurate information about your driving habits and history when applying for non-owner car insurance to ensure that you meet all the necessary requirements for coverage.

Benefits of Non-Owner Policies

Understanding the advantages of non-owner policies can provide valuable insights for individuals seeking insurance coverage in Juneau, AK. Non-owner car insurance offers several benefits that cater to specific needs.

Firstly, this type of policy provides liability coverage when driving a vehicle that is not owned by the insured. In situations where the individual occasionally borrows or rents cars, this coverage ensures financial protection in case of an accident.

Secondly, non-owner policies can help maintain continuous insurance coverage, which may prevent gaps that could lead to higher premiums in the future. Additionally, carrying non-owner insurance demonstrates financial responsibility, which can be beneficial when applying for a standard car insurance policy later on.

Moreover, this type of policy is generally more affordable compared to traditional car insurance, making it a cost-effective option for individuals who do not own a vehicle but require liability coverage.

Comparing Quotes in Juneau, AK

To effectively compare insurance quotes in Juneau, AK, individuals should carefully evaluate the coverage options and premium rates offered by different insurance providers in the region. When comparing quotes, it's essential to consider the level of coverage each policy offers. This includes liability limits, comprehensive and collision coverage, uninsured motorist protection, and any additional benefits like roadside assistance. Understanding the coverage details will help ensure that the chosen policy meets the individual's needs.

Additionally, individuals should pay close attention to the premium rates provided by each insurance company. While cost is important, it shouldn't be the sole determining factor. Cheaper premiums may sometimes indicate less coverage or higher deductibles, which could lead to greater out-of-pocket expenses in the event of a claim. Comparing quotes side by side will give a comprehensive view of the coverage options available and the associated costs, allowing individuals to make an informed decision based on their budget and coverage requirements.

When looking to buy non-owner car insurance, it's essential to assess your needs accurately. Consider factors such as the level of coverage required, any specific add-ons or endorsements needed, and the limits of liability that would offer adequate protection.

Researching and comparing quotes from different insurance providers is crucial to ensure you get the best coverage at a competitive price. Look for insurers that specialize in non-owner policies and have a good reputation for customer service and claims handling. Additionally, inquire about any discounts you may be eligible for, such as bundling with renter's insurance or discounts for safe driving records.

Before finalizing your non-owner car insurance policy, carefully review the terms and conditions to understand what is covered and any exclusions that may apply. It's advisable to seek guidance from an insurance professional to clarify any doubts and ensure you make an informed decision.
